Roofing 101: What Does “Roofing Material” Mean?

Roof material refers to the outermost layer of your roof—the part that protects your home from sun, wind, rain, and snow. Choosing the right roofing option depends on your climate, home style, budget, and how long you plan to live in your home. In 2025, energy-efficiency and lifespan matter more than ever.

1. Asphalt Shingles – Easiest to Install and Budget-Friendly

Asphalt shingles are the most common and most affordable roofing option, ideal for beginners.

Why They’re Great:

  • Cost-effective and widely available
  • Easy to install and replace
  • Lifespan of 15–30 years
  • Good durability against fire and wind
  • Available in various colors and finishes

Beginner Tip:
Architectural asphalt shingles are a bit more expensive but last longer and look more attractive on your home.

2. Metal Roof – Long-Lasting and Low-Maintenance

If you’re looking for something durable that can save on cooling costs, consider a metal roof.

Why They’re Great:

  • Reflects sunlight—ideal for hot climates
  • Lasts up to 70 years
  • Fireproof, wind-resistant, and recyclable
  • Can reduce energy bills by up to 25%

Types of Metal Roofs:

  • Standing seam metal roof: Clean, sleek appearance
  • Corrugated metal: Rustic, budget-friendly look
  • Steel roofing: Strong and affordable
  • Metal roofing reflects sunlight and heat, keeping homes cooler

3. Synthetic Roofing – Stylish and Strong

Synthetic roofing is made from plastic or rubber composites designed to look like slate, wood shingle, or tile roofs.

Why They’re Great:

  • Mimics luxury materials at a lower cost
  • Resists moisture, UV rays, and mold
  • Typically lasts 40–50 years
  • Lightweight and suitable for most roof structures

Best For:
Homeowners who want a modern look without the maintenance of real wood or slate.

How to Choose the Best Roofing Material for Your Home

What Are the Most Important Factors?

When choosing a roof material, consider:

  • Durability: How long will it last?
  • Cost: Can you afford the upfront and long-term roofing costs?
  • Weight: Can your home support it?
  • Style: Does it match your home’s roof design?
  • Climate: Will it perform well in hot, rainy, or snowy conditions?
  • Energy Efficiency: Does it help with cooling or heating bills?

Do You Need a New Roof This Summer?

Summer 2025 is the perfect time to schedule a roof replacement. Look for these signs:

  • Shingles are missing, curling, or cracked
  • You see water damage inside
  • Your roof is over 20 years old
  • There’s visible sagging or soft spots
  • Moss or mold buildup is increasing

Roofing Options Explained for Beginners

Asphalt Shingles vs. Architectural Shingles

  • 3-tab asphalt shingles: Basic and budget-friendly
  • Architectural shingles: Thicker, more durable, and more attractive

Metal Roofing Basics

  • Great for hot climates and long-term savings
  • Easy to clean and low maintenance
  • Types include standing seam metal, steel roofing, and aluminum roofing

Tile Roof Types

  • Concrete tile: Tough, long-lasting, good for New York weather
  • Clay tile roof: Excellent for insulation and aesthetics
  • Synthetic tile: Mimics classic materials with less upkeep

What’s the Most Durable Roofing Material?

Metal roofing is known to last up to 70 years, while concrete tile and synthetic roofing offer 40–50 years of protection. If you’re in it for the long haul, these are smart picks.

Bonus: Metal roofs can withstand fire, hail, and high winds—perfect for unpredictable New York summers. They’re considered a durable roofing option by many builders.

What’s the Right Roof Material for Hot Climates?

If you’re concerned about summer heat, look for roof materials that reflect sunlight:

  • Metal roofing reflects sunlight and heat
  • Clay tiles naturally insulate
  • Synthetic roofing can be treated with UV-resistant coatings
  • White membrane roofs work well for flat roofs

Roofing Costs: What Should You Expect to Pay?

Here’s a simple cost comparison for beginners:

  • Asphalt shingles: $3–$5 per sq. ft.
  • Metal roofing: $6–$12 per sq. ft.
  • Synthetic roofing: $7–$15 per sq. ft.
  • Concrete tile: $10–$20 per sq. ft.

Always consider long-term savings. A roof that lasts 50 years is worth the investment—and may increase your property value.

Roofing Glossary for New Homeowners

  • Roof deck – The base layer that supports your roofing material
  • Underlayment – A moisture barrier beneath your roof material
  • Ridge vent – Ventilation placed at the peak of a sloped roof
  • Gable roof – A common roof shape with two sloping sides
  • Hip roof – A roof that slopes on all four sides
  • Durability – How well a roof can resist wear and weather
  • Roofing system – All parts of the roof working together: decking, shingles, vents, and flashing
  • Roofing contractor – A licensed professional responsible for installation, repair, and maintenance
  • Roofing project – The complete process of removing old material and installing a new roof
  • Solar roofing shingles – New energy-efficient options that power your home
